RULE §43.14Service Back-up Plan

(a) At the initial meeting with the SRO provider, the individual or LAR presents the service back-up plan to the SRO provider that includes:

  (1) specific back-up plan strategies;

  (2) the specific steps to implement each strategy, including contact with the SRO provider; and

  (3) the contact information for each person or entity listed in the service back-up plan.

(b) The SRO provider and the individual must mutually approve the service back-up plan.

(c) The individual must notify the SRO provider if the service provider is unable to provide services.

(d) If a service provider is unable to provide services, an individual must:

  (1) implement the service back-up plan;

  (2) request a back-up service provider from the SRO provider; or

  (3) inform the SRO provider that services will not be needed.


Source Note: The provisions of this §43.14 adopted to be effective January 1, 2009, 33 TexReg 10510
